Squeeze extra lemons and store the juice in an airtight container or ice cube tray in the freezer.
Frozen lemon juice retains flavor and can be easily used in recipes later.
Keep Cut Lemons Airtight
Wrap halved or sliced lemons tightly in plastic wrap or place them in an airtight container.
Refrigerate immediately and use within 3–4 days to prevent drying out or mold.
Store Lemons in Water (Optional Method)
Place whole lemons in a jar of water in the fridge for added moisture retention.
This method can help keep lemons fresh for 1–2 weeks longer than refrigeration alone.
